The US Department of War is scrutinizing AI firm Anthropic. Major defense contractors like Boeing and Lockheed Martin have been asked about their use of Anthropic’s Claude AI. This comes as the Pentagon issued an ultimatum to Anthropic regarding its AI model’s military applications. Anthropic’s refusal to remove safeguards has led to this escalation.
